What to Expect in Hainaut Province in December
Hainaut Province, Belgium is a region in Belgium. December in Hainaut Province generally has cold temperatures, with precipitation levels ranging from moderate to high. December is a winter month.
Temperatures
You can expect cold maximum daytime temperatures of around 8°C (46°F) and nighttime temperatures around 2°C (36°F) in Mons.For specific regional insights in Hainaut Province, Belgium, refer to the map provided below.
Precipitation
In December, precipitation varies across different areas. From moderate rainfall in Le Bizet with an average of 75 mm (3 in) to high rainfall in Seloignes with 104 mm (4.1 in).
